New spirit in PSL: Wasim Akram appointed brand ambassador; start expected on March 23

Pakistan Cricket Board Chairman Mohsin Naqvi, while announcing important decisions to make the Pakistan Super League more effective on the global stage, has said that legendary fast bowler Wasim Akram has been appointed as the brand ambassador of PSL. According to him, this decision has been taken with the aim of strengthening the global identity of the league.

In a statement, Mohsin Naqvi said that the proposed start of PSL is being considered from March 23 instead of March 26, on which consultations are underway with all franchises. He said that the final decision will be taken with the consensus of the franchise owners.

According to the PCB chairman, the board’s goal is to make the cricket academy the best academy in the region so that modern facilities can be provided to young talent. He clarified that Multan Sultans will be auctioned after the end of the PSL, while the PCB will operate this team itself in the current season.

Mohsin Naqvi said that 10 parties have qualified for the two new PSL teams, while the bidding of the teams will be held in Islamabad on January 8. According to him, this day is very important for the PCB, and he hopes that the teams will be sold at a good price.

On the question related to India, the PCB chairman took a blunt stance and said that Pakistan will talk on an equal footing in any matter. He said that if the Indian team does not want to shake hands on the playing field, then Pakistan also has no need for it.

According to cricket experts, making Wasim Akram the brand ambassador is a strategic decision for the PSL. Experts say that Wasim Akram’s global popularity will play an important role in the league’s marketing, sponsorship and increasing interest among international viewers, while this is being considered a positive development in the history of the PSL.
